Description
The platinum catalyst is supported on a carbon carrier with a high specific surface area. It is mainly used in the electrocatalysis of proton exchange membrane fuel cells. It can also be used in electrolysis of water to produce hydrogen, sensors, etc. Can be customized according to customer needs.After 30,000 cycles of accelerated aging, the electrochemical active area attenuation is less than 30%, and the mass activity attenuation is less than 35%, which is higher than the US Department of Energy's standard of <40%. Platinum on carbon is used for catalytic hydrogenations in organic synthesis. Examples include carbonyl reduction, nitro compound reduction, secondary amine production via nitrile reduction, and the production of saturated heterocycles from their respective aromatic compound precursors.
